### Step 4: Enable the new import wizard

Before approving, verify that Grainloft's CSV wizard replaces the legacy uploader cleanly. Column mapping is now inferred from headers, and malformed rows land in a quarantine table rather than aborting the batch. Confirm the feature toggle and parser limits match the values below:

config for bahop-baduf:
[kasion]
team = lamath
access_code = ac_d807e5
host = kasion.paliqcloud.corp
port = 4000
owner = julix.tamvan
peer = frair.qorvelsoft.local

Ticket: Quillbranch assignment service returns stale variant mappings

After an experiment is archived, the assignment cache keeps serving its old variant for up to six hours. Users see retired UI treatments. Likely cause: cache invalidation only fires on config create, not archive. Reproduced on staging. The affected build is identified by the token below.

session token of kagup-hahaf = htk3_2b8

Ticket: Crashlet pipeline rejecting symbol uploads for the Marlowe mobile app. The ingest worker verifies each crash-report bundle against our signing key before dsym processing, and since Tuesday every upload fails the signature check. Likely cause: the bundler was rebuilt and is signing with a stale key. Please re-sign with the current pipeline key, which is the following.

deploy key for fafof-yaguf: bky4_zHj6